Willem Problem with SSt chip
 
I am trying to burn an SST chip, and I keep getting the erroe message
"Error at 0x000000 Chip = 0xFF buffer = 0x02"

I can erase and read it just fine, but it writes up to 100% then gives me the error message. When i read the chip its blank(all FF)

Any help would be nice

FooK 05-25-2005 09:16 PM

Re: Willem Problem with SSt chip
 
in the software, set the offset to 8000, and set the yellow jumpers properly, you have should only have 1 yellow jumper in place on the row next to the zif socket when writing, and two on when erasing. also make sure your dip switches are set properly.

most likely, its the offset, because see how its error at 0x000000....with the offset, you're starting at 0x008000
